Education & Qualifications in Wagga Wagga - West

How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.

Fewer than half of residents in Wagga Wagga - West have completed Year 12, which is far below the state and national figures. While school completion rates have risen since 2011, the area still has a lower proportion of university degrees than the typical Australian suburb.

Schooling

Highest year of school completed.

Only 47.3% of people here finished Year 12, which is far below the New South Wales figure of 58.9%. This rate has risen 4.1 percentage points since 2011, though 24.5% of residents still list Year 10 as their highest level of schooling.

Qualifications

Post-school qualifications and degrees.

Adults with a bachelor degree or higher make up 19.6% of the population, a figure well below the national average of 26.3%. The most common qualification is a Certificate III or IV, held by 30.9% of residents.

Field of study

What people studied.

The most common fields of study for those with qualifications are management and commerce at 15.9%, followed by health at 14.2% and society and culture at 11.3%.
